Summary: Oversee the daily operations of solar installations, including scheduling, coordinating suppliers, subcontractors, in-house installers, utilities, AHJ, and being main point of contact for end customers.
Pay: From $30/hr + profit sharing + benefits. Wage based on experience.
Primary duties (included but not limited to):
· Schedule installation projects and coordinate install crew dispatching.
· Ensure all necessary materials are on hand.
· Ensure projects keep on schedule.
· Schedule and attend municipal and utility inspections as needed.
· Ensure that quality standards are met on jobs and maintain documented evidence, including photos, written records, drawings, etc.
· Main contact person for customers after projects are under contract through close out.
· Enforce company rules and regulations.
· Maintain clean, safe work areas, trucks, shop, and jobsites.
· Provide leadership in daily installation activities.
· Assist in solar installation, repair, and commissioning when needed.
· Initiate continuous improvement methodology with installation team members.
